    I love the Clarity that I have now.

    We now know that:

    1. KPJ is a wing. Not a PG. (and needs to focus on his strength : Scoring)
    2. The Rockets need a quality big, size on the wing and a smart PG badly.
    3. House, Nwaba, Gordon and Augustin need to be traded for all the value you can get ASAP.
    4. Green, Garuba and Jaygup are a LOOONG ways away from where they need to be as NBA players. (All of them need the weight room and floor time. Garuba & Jaygup need to spend a year in the G-League)
    5. Senguin is a keeper who also needs the weight room and more floor time but is further along than the other rooks.
    6. Tate & Martin are keepers who NEED floor time.
    7. Christian Wood needs to be dealt this year while his value his high and his free agency is not looming. By the time this team is ready he'll either be gone or on his way out by forcing a trade.
    8. Silas is not the long term answer at Head Coach. He's a nice guy but this team needs a task master HC to come in and provide structure. They way the Rockets play now, they are learning bad habits that are not geared toward playing winning basketball long term.

    15 games in Happy with:
    Sengun. Better than I thought he was going to be and I thought he was Sabonis. It's unfortunate the coaches think he is just a big stiff that doesn't help with the spacing when in reality he is the energy and maestro you need.


    Green. Now averaging 14.5 points on 13 shots which is on par with those that came before him both hof'ers and busts. So can he/ will he improve that fg%? Can't write the story for him like trolls do. He gets to the line more than any other rookie not named Sengun.

    KJ Martin, he worked on his three ball and has a very soft touch around the basket for someone that elevates so high. Very Space Jam of him.

    Tate is Tate. Every team needs a Tate in their starting five.


    Disappointed in Wood and KPJ which could be a telling sign for Green when it comes to improving shooting %. Because we saw KPJ work his arse off in the summer for that shot and it's still not falling.
    But 15 games in for KPJ so that shot is under construction. tbd. And KPJ is still so young but I feel since he does carry that stigma if Silas is gone by the end of the season someone else might not put up with him.

    Wood? His hands have turned into Corey Bradford's hands.

    Wood - Disinterested is what he has been so far. Some of it is that he is surrounded by inept teammates and a coach that doesn't really use him right. So overall I give him a C-
    Green - He has been terrible. He has played better of late and it is way to early to right him off but his actual play has been terrible. How much of that is his teammates being terrible and how much of it is him? I don't know, but he still has been bad. At least his attitude and work ethic is strong and I do see some positives so he gets a D
    Porter - I thought he would be better but he has been part of the worst backcourt in recent NBA history. His defense has improved but everything else is worse. He doesn't do the little things to win either. He has avoided being restrained by security so it could be worse. He gets a D
    Gordon - He isn't having fun and really really really wants to be traded. I don't see the effort from him in the past but he is in a bad situation, and he has produced and has been healthy. So he gets the highest score on the team, a B
    Tate - Always plays hard and he is the best player on the Rockets, but he didn't take the big step I expected so he gets a B
    Theis - He is what I expected, a C+
    Sengun - No idea how good he is because his talents and passing requite teammates that know how to play basketball. He still has played solid in most matchups. I don't see him being a star but he can be a very good player on a very good team.... which the Rockets are not right now. C+
    Matthews - He takes minutes away from actual NBA players. C-
    Martin - Still cannot shot but he hustles and tries, he should move in with Tate and copy him in every way possible. If Tate wants BBQ sauce on his sandwich, then Martin should get the same. He gets a B-
    House - Bad dude, and really is only of any value on a team that is bloated with stars and needs cheap role players. He is a huge waste on this team. He gets a D.
    Nwaba - I like him.... just not on this team. C

    Stephen Silas
    - Sometimes nice guys do finish last..... and sometimes nice guys are not good head coaches in the NBA. Shout out to one of the nicest people on the planet, that was a bad head coach - John Lucas!

    "Don't call me Raffy" Stone - He has done some nice things, has been saved from some not so nice decisions (Oladipo extension).... and NO one on the earth was happier to see Mobley get hurt more than the Stoneman...... B

    Team overall: D
